Output 875971428c5638d4e876f6dc1394dbbbbf44ee75a84c813148fa2219ae7fb7e4:0

value
3679430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b60ea5d961ffc7ed1dca959af9694abe6b0c16a OP_EQUAL
address
34BnGXfWy1mMcX4GFwiuATuVN2UbEApL5T
transaction
875971428c5638d4e876f6dc1394dbbbbf44ee75a84c813148fa2219ae7fb7e4
spent
true